Alston & Bird appoints Cheryl Isaac as partner in Financial Services Group

"Alston & Bird has added Cheryl Isaac as a partner in its Financial Services Group in Washington, D.C., to advise on derivatives regulation, transactional strategy and emerging products including prediction markets, commodities, digital assets and DeFi."

Cheryl Isaac has joined Alston & Bird as a partner in the firm’s Financial Services Group in Washington, D.C.

Isaac advises derivatives exchanges, financial institutions, asset managers, trading firms, and corporate hedgers on derivatives regulation and transactional strategy. She has extensive experience negotiating ISDA documentation and counseling clients on derivatives transactions across asset classes, including security-based swaps. Isaac also assists clients with compliance under the U.S. Commodity Futures Trading Commission, the National Futures Association, and the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ission, and increasingly applies established derivatives frameworks to support clients entering unfamiliar markets.

Her practice focuses on regulatory and transactional issues tied to derivatives products, prediction markets, commodity trading, digital assets, and decentralized finance. A frequent writer and speaker on financial innovation and derivatives market developments, Isaac said she was drawn to Alston & Bird’s collaborative approach and the firm’s financial services and investment funds practices. She joins Alston & Bird at the partner level.
